Is Birmingham more expensive than Luanda to visit?
Comparing taxi prices, a ride in Birmingham costs an average of 5.00 GBP pounds, 421% more expensive than Luanda, with a fare of 0.96 GBP pounds,
while train tickets cost 421% more in Birmingham: 2.45 GBP pounds against 0.47 GBP pounds in Luanda.
Comparing the price of a meal, they range from 15.00 GBP euros in Birmingham, 211% more than the 4.82 GBP euros in Luanda.
The price of a coffee is approximately 6% more expensive in Birmingham, with an average of 3.22 GBP euros, while in Luanda the coffee costs 3.04 GBP.

What is the weather like in Birmingham compared to Luanda?
The average temperature in Luanda is 32.93 degrees in summer, with precipitation around 3.0 mm ,Birmingham's temperatures reach 27.42 during the hot season, with 6.0 average of rain rate . In winter, however, weather indicators show around -3.11 degrees in Birmingham, compared to the 17.09 average degrees reported in Luanda. During the winter period, Luanda can register 0.5 mm precipitation, while Birmingham have an average of 3.0 mm rain level.
